Originální abstrakt

This scientific article examines the issue of health sustainability in the context of the demanding role of the project man-ager. This scientific article focuses on the issue of project managers and the topic they are currently dealing with, which is how to stay healthy in the long-term while being productive at work. The aim of the paper is to analyse the key factors that af-fect the health and well-being of project managers in the Czech Republic and to propose possible solutions to improve the physical and mental health of project managers. The research was divided into two parts. First, a literature search was conducted and based on this, the questions for the qualitative research were developed and divided into two parts. In the first part a questionnaire was sent to project man-agers in the Czech Republic and in the second part structured interviews were conducted. Based on the findings, recom-mendations were made for the project managers themselves and also recommendations for working with the project team.
